November 5 (SeeNews) - German manufacturer of household appliance components emz-Hanauer plans to invest 5 million euro ($5.77 million) in the construction of a production plant in Resita, western Romania, the Romanian-German Chamber of Commerce and Industry, AHK Romania, said on Friday.
Production at the factory is expected to start in the fall of 2022, AHK Romania said in a press release.
The 3,000 sq m plant will be built in Resita industrial park and will initially have 50 to 100 employees.
A Romanian subsidiary has already been founded and registered, emz - Hanauer said in a separate press release last week. The planned factory in Resita, near Timisoara, will be the company's third manufacturing site in the EU after the sites in Germany and the Czech Republic.
"The Romanian labour market is large enough to provide the necessary employees for years to come. The new subsidiary is expected to employ up to 500 people in the final expansion stage and will focus on production for the European market," the company said.
emz-Hanauer GmbH & Co. KGaA is a family-owned company based in Nabburg that develops and produces components and systems for dishwashers, washing machines, dryers and refrigerators. With production sites in Europe, Mexico and China, the company employs over 1,200 worldwide, according to its website.
